Woman who tried to flee without paying £2,100 bill arrested at airport

An Irish woman has been arrested at border control after allegedly failing to pay her £2,100 hotel bill.

The unidentified woman appeared in court today in Gran Canaria after she stopped responding to requests for payment from the hotel where she had been staying with her family.

The unnamed hotel in San Bartolome de Tirajana said she had booked an 11-night stay for two adults and a minor at the all-inclusive resort on a bank card.

But when they tried to charge the card at the end of the family’s holiday,it was declined.

A National Police spokesperson said: ‘Hotel staff repeatedly attempted to contact the person who had made the reservation in order to resolve the situation.

‘Although she initially stated that she intended to make the payment,claiming she was unable to access her bank card because she was already at the airport,she ultimately ceased all communication without paying the outstanding amount.’
